Synchro check
The Synchro check function measures the difference between the line voltage and bus
voltage. The function trips and issues a closing command to the circuit breaker when the
calculated closing angle is equal to the measured phase angle and if the conditions are
simultaneously fulfilled.
The measured line and bus voltages are higher than the set values of Live bus value
and Live line value (ENERG_STATE equals to "Both Live").
The measured bus and line frequency are both within the range of 95 to 105 percent
of the value of f
.
n
The measured voltages for the line and bus are less than the set value of Max
energizing V.
In case Syncro check mode is set to "Syncronous", the additional conditions must be
fulfilled.
In the synchronous mode, the closing is attempted so that the phase difference at
closing is close to zero.
The synchronous mode is only possible when the frequency slip is below 0.1 percent
of the value of f
.
n
The voltage difference must not exceed the 1 percent of the value of V
In case Syncro check mode is set to "Asyncronous", the additional conditions must be
fulfilled.
The measured difference of the voltages is less than the set value of Difference
voltage.
The measured difference of the phase angles is less than the set value of Difference
angle.
The measured difference in frequency is less than the set value of Frequency
difference.
The estimated breaker closing angle is decided to be less than the set value of
Difference angle.
